Chertoff wants to escalate cyberwar
2010-10-15 16:39:07.068965+02 by Dan Lyke 0 comments
"If you have a persistent series of attacks on critical national infrastructure, then you could make the argument that incapacitating the platform used to attack is something that you have to do," Chertoff told ZDNet UK. "If you take the rule that attacks against critical infrastructure enable you to take action against that proximate platform, that would give countries an incentive to take action to secure their platforms."
